Consul General Mao Siwei talks with Students on Chinese History and Culture

2008-12-13

The Consul General of China in Kolkata, Mao Siwei, delivered a speech on Chinese history and culture to around 200 high school students and teachers at St. Xavier’s Institution on December 13.

Mao outlined Chinese history in ancient, modern and contemporary times by introducing the historical role played by three important figures, Shihuangdi, the First Emperor of China in 3rd century B.C., Mao Zedong, the founder of the People’s Republic of China and Deng Xiaoping, the general designer of China’s economic reform and opening-up.

Mao also talked about the Great Wall and the unique writing system of the Chinese language. Praising the great contribution by Xuanzang, a Chinese Buddhist monk in 7th Century A.D., to the religious and cultural exchanges between China and India, Mao encouraged the students to know China now and to promote understanding and cooperation between the two countries in the future.

St. Xavier’s Institution is a famous private school in Kolkata with as many as 4,500 students.
